Monoreposare becoming an increasingly pop way to manage author computer code , but they demand a slightly different toolset . Google develop its own internal build and test instrument on top of its monorepo and then , in 2015 , subject source it as Bazel . Nine years on , there is a fly high ecosystem of Bazel - adjacent startups likeNXandEngFlowthat aspire to make the pecker a bit easier to use .
Also among them is Aspect , which was co - founded by CEOAlex Eagleand CTOGreg Magolan , who both previously worked on Bazel , Angular and adjacent task at Google . COOJenny Magolanand CXOEva Howe , who have a merchandising and legal scope , severally , are also cofounders . The troupe today herald a $ 3 million ejaculate led by FirstMark Capital . That ’s in addition to a $ 850,000 supporter and syndicate round the team raised in the first place to bootstrap the development of Aspect .
While Bazel is extremely powerful , it is hard to employ . In many way , its source as an internal Google tool still show . “ Google has this reputation of : ‘ we hire the smartest engineers , and therefore we can throw away the most complicated putz at them , ” Eagle articulate half - jokingly . Like other startups in this ecosystem , Aspect aim to improve the developer experience on top of Bazel .
But that ’s not the only differentiator for the society , Eagle tell apart me . That ’s on top of all of the other benefits that Bazel offers like its caching organisation that helps bring down compute costs during the continuous integrating process and backing for multi - language deposit .
“ We ’re very undefendable root as part of our finish , which I think is a big contrast with EngFlow , that seems like they ’re more top - down , convincing management about the instrument and engineers are sort of forced to follow along , ” Eagle said when asked him how Aspect fits into the wider Bazel ecosystem . “ We ’re very much working at once with engineer . We spend a raft of fourth dimension building the undetermined beginning foundations that led a band of our customers to happen us . ”
He also stress that the team author major parts of the Bazel tooling that people utilise , but more importantly , he say , Aspect aims to solve the integral developer productivity story . In Eagle ’s scene , it ’s not just about the privileged and outer closed circuit of development — that is , the local development work flow and then the quietus of the development process once that computer code gets checked into a version control organization . “ I think there ’s even an stunned outer loop , which is like place upright up a new task . And this is when citizenry utter about monorepo , they say , ‘ Oh , the first thing I do with a new project , do I make a new deposit ? ’ ”
All of this signify Aspect ’s overall military mission is more ambitious and goes beyond using Bazel to make their physique and test process tend faster . “ There ’s so many moving piece of music that development teams are coerce to make a lot of choices — and those choices interact with each other and it ’s really hard to make something coherent that ’s productive and consistent across an entire system . With a large phone number of software teams , you do n’t want all of them to nibble something different , because then you have no thriftiness of scale . ”

Aspect has already signed up customer like Airtable , Coda , and Sourcegraph . Eagle tells me that the companionship has signed up about 20 enterprises so far .
“ Engineering organizations have been move to a multi - language reality for tenner , and it ’s create an copiousness of productivity bottleneck : delayed releases , broken builds and a lack of organisation , ” enounce FirstMark Principal David Waltcher . “ I ’ve known Alex and Greg for many year – they are macrocosm - class engineer and their contributions to Bazel and the ecosystem are immense . We see the potential in Aspect to work up the de facto platform for unlocking scalable , multi - language repos . ”
